Improved Cognitive Function B12 supports brain health and cognitive performance through several mechanisms: Maintains myelin sheaths that protect and insulate nerves Supports neurotransmitter production and regulation Enhances blood flow and oxygen delivery to the brain Reduces homocysteine levels (elevated levels are linked to cognitive decline) Many clients report better concentration, improved memory, and greater mental clarity after beginning B12 therapy
